Of all the large language foundational models I’m using at the moment, which is just about all of them, Pi is my favourite. Simply because the conversation and engagement with Pi is so humanesque, so positive, so helpful and so enlightening. Pi is not in the headlines, yet, but it will be.
The company behind Pi is Inflection AI and they’ve already raised $1.3 billion from the likes of Microsoft, Bill Gates and Nvidia. Inflection AI is a Silicon Valley tech firm started by the founders of Deepmind (now Google) and LinkedIn and I’ll explain more about the firm later in this article.
